Steep terrain landscaping services focus on shaping and managing sloped or uneven land to create functional, attractive outdoor spaces. These services often involve installing retaining walls, terracing, and grading to prevent soil erosion and improve stability. By carefully contouring the land, experienced contractors can transform challenging slopes into usable areas for gardening, outdoor living, or aesthetic appeal. Proper planning and execution ensure that the landscape remains safe and sustainable, even on difficult terrain.

Many property owners turn to steep terrain landscaping to address common problems associated with hilly or uneven land. These issues include soil erosion during heavy rains, difficulty in maintaining lawns or gardens, and safety concerns related to unstable slopes. Without proper intervention, steep areas can become hazardous or unusable. Professional landscaping helps mitigate these risks by creating level terraces or reinforced slopes, making the outdoor space safer and easier to maintain.

This type of landscaping is often suited for residential properties with hillside yards, sloped backyard gardens, or properties situated on uneven terrain. Homeowners with challenging land features may seek these services to maximize usable space, improve drainage, or enhance curb appeal. Steep terrain landscaping can also be beneficial for properties that want to incorporate features like pathways, patios, or planting beds on slopes, turning difficult areas into attractive, functional parts of the landscape.

The overview below groups typical Steep Terrain Landscaping proj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Farmington, MI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ine steep terrain landscaping repairs in Farmington, MI range from $250 to $600. Many projects such as minor erosion control or small retaining walls fall within this range, though prices can vary based on site specifics.

Mid-Range Projects - Larger landscaping jobs like extensive terracing or partial hillside stabilization often cost between $1,000 and $3,000. These projects are common for homeowners seeking significant terrain modifications or improvements.

Complex Installations - More involved services such as custom retaining walls or extensive drainage systems can range from $3,500 to $8,000. Fewer projects reach this tier, typically involving detailed planning and larger scope work.

Full Terrain Reclamation - Complete hillside redesigns or major recontouring projects can exceed $10,000, with some larger, more complex jobs reaching $20,000 or more. These are less frequent but are handled by local contractors with extensive experience in steep terrain work.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
